Holy Innocents' Gets Nod for Theater Achievement

Holy Innocents' Episcopal School has received three Shuler Hensley honorable mentions for outstanding work this year in theater arts.
Two seniors were recognized for their work in "Curtains": Drew Andersen (acting) and Harrison McCrorie (lighting design), as well as teacher Maria Karres-Williams (choreography).

The Georgia High School Musical Theatre Shuler Hensley Awards are fashioned after the Tonys. The show will be broadcast live on April 18.

The annual awards—formally called the Georgia High School Musical Theater Awards—are the high school equivalent of the Tony Awards, and are named for award-winning actor Shuler Hensley, a Georgia native who made his Broadway debut in 2000. The "Shulers" celebrate the best in Georgia high school musical theatre.
